our pilot year mission
As we launch our 2026 pilot, we are seeking a founding cohort of 10 students. We aren't just looking for travelers; we are looking for future leaders ready to reimagine what is possible for their careers and their communities.
SELECTION Criteria
Currently enrolled undergraduate students with a minimum 3.0 GPA in good academic standing.
Academic Foundation
Demonstrated Need
Demonstrates financial need — including but not limited to Pell Grant eligibility or an EFC of $6,000 or less.
Priority is given to students who
face a documented access barrier: first-generation college students, those who have never traveled internationally, or those for whom cost alone makes the experience
out of reach.
A Real Barrier
A demonstrated educational, career, or personal purpose for the experience. We want to understand why this experience, and why now.
Clear Intent
AAF is built on a cycle of opportunity — and that cycle starts before you come home.
We encourage you to engage in at least one community or service experience during your travels. Show up as a global citizen, not just a visitor. When you return, share your journey through a post-travel reflection to inspire the next student who isn't sure it's possible for them.
The Pay-It-Forward Commitment
How your grant works
AAF awards a $1,000 Global Experience Grant to each selected student.
70% Upon Award: released before
you travel to cover upfront costs30% Upon Arrival: released when you submit a photo confirmation from
your destination
